OBITUARY: H. E. THOMAS DIES SUNDAY, JAN. 13, 1952
Herbert Elsworth Thomas, aged 74 years, a retired Fort Winnebago Township farmer, passed away Sunday evening at his home. He is survived by his wife, Bessie, five daughters, Mrs. Oscar Christopherson of Waupun, Mrs. Arthur Waddell, and Mrs. Howard Baer of Baraboo, Mrs. Raymond Jessie of North Freedom, and Mrs. William Barker, Merrill; two sons, Leslie and Homer of Madison, a half-sister Mrs. Delbert Judge of Woodbridge, Calif.’ Two half-brothers, Glenn Morrison of Elk River, Minn., and Earl Morrison of Glennwood, Minn.; and 20 grandchildren.
Funeral services will be held on Tuesday afternoon at 2 p.m. at the Port funeral home in Portage, the Rev. Robert Anderson officiating. Friends may call this afternoon and until the funeral hour.
